Tridge summary

Russia is projected to reach a record in meat production by the end of 2024, becoming the fourth-largest producer globally, as per the Russian Ministry of Agriculture and the National Meat Association. The country's meat production is anticipated to grow due to modern technologies, with the total production of livestock and poultry for slaughter expected to increase by 3.8% in 2024 compared to 2023, totaling 12.5 million tons. This growth is expected to be seen across all types of livestock, including cattle, pigs, and poultry. Furthermore, the meat processing industry is expected to see a growth in production volumes of sausages, semi-finished meat products, and canned goods. In 2023, Russia's meat production stood at 11.7 million tons.

By the end of 2024, Russia will set another record for meat production and strengthen its position as the fourth country in the world in terms of its production volumes. This was reported by the Russian Ministry of Agriculture with reference to the National Meat Association. "The National Meat Association (NMA) is confident that Russia will set another record this year. According to the head of the NMA, Sergei Yushin, by the end of 2024, our country will strengthen its position as the fourth country in the world in terms of meat production volumes. Exports of products are also growing due to the expansion of the geography and range of supplies - domestic products are imported to more than 60 countries around the world," the report says. According to Yushin, increased production and modern technologies guarantee the continued economic availability of basic types of meat.
